Do an exercise that relieves pressure on your spine immediately after an exercise that puts a lot of strain on it - you will become stronger and keep your spine healthy.
The spine can be easily compressed during heavy exercise. Heavy basic exercises such as squats, standing shoulder presses and deadlifts generate a lot of pressure on the spine. This can lead to limited blood flow through the spine, reduced electrical stimulus to the muscles and even set the stage for injuries such as herniated discs.
When choosing a superset, simply combining a pulling exercise with a pressing exercise is only half the battle, as both exercises - pulling and pressing - can both compress the spine. It is important to consciously relieve the spine with the second exercise of the superset without compromising the performance of either exercise.
From a health perspective, anything from the first list can be performed very effectively with anything from the second list as a superset to address spinal compression issues. This doesn't mean that the superset will be easy in any way, but your spine will thank you for it.
Compressing exercises
- Squats (all variations)
- Deadlift
- Rowing bent over
- Sit-Up
- Loaded Carrie
- Jumps
Decompressing exercises
- Pull-ups
- Dips on parallel bars
- Hanging leg raises
- Cable pullovers/pulldowns with outstretched arms
- Reverse hypers
- Leg curls
Avoid soy protein
For bodybuilders and strength athletes, soy protein is no better than water. Here's why

About 15 years ago, I broke the news to the body development world that some studies had shown that soy resulted in testicular shrinkage and lower testosterone levels. Despite this, some people still cling to the idea that soy is a good muscle-building protein.
They at least had a leg to stand on - even if it was a short and crippled one. Their reasoning was that soy protein is different from soy in that the isoflavones associated with reducing hormone levels and testicular shrinkage are removed during processing, so finished soy protein is free of these ingredients. This may or may not be true, as some reports suggest that some brands of soy protein do indeed contain isoflavones. But regardless of which camp you support, recent studies give us another reason to avoid soy.
Soy protein is no better than water
A study conducted at McMaster University came to the conclusion that when it comes to muscle protein synthesis - i.e. building muscle - soy is no better than water, at least when we're talking about older men. The scientists gave 30 older men 0 grams of protein, 20 grams of soy and 40 grams of soy at rest and after resistance training. They then compared the results with men who had been given 20 or 40 grams of whey protein instead.
While 40 grams of soy slightly increased protein synthesis, 20 grams of soy had the same effect as 0 grams of soy, while both 20 grams and 40 grams of whey protein significantly increased muscle protein synthesis. The scientists theorized that the whey worked so well (and the soy did not) because whey had a higher content of leucine, which is the amino acid primarily responsible for muscle building. At the same time, a higher percentage of the amino acids contained in soy, including leucine, were oxidized and were therefore no longer available for protein synthesis.
So if you want to build muscle, it's best to avoid soy protein.
Change your repetition ranges for mass and strength
There are better set and repetition schemes than 3x10, especially if your gains have stalled. Give the following a chance

Sure, three sets of 8 to 10 reps will work. And if you have good genetics, this can give you useful results. But don't you want more than "useful" results? There are other repetition ranges that will help you. And more importantly, changing the rep ranges you use every 4 to 6 weeks will lead to better progress in both mass and strength gains than sticking with the same type of stimulation month after month.
4 New repetition ranges you can try
- 4 to 6 reps at 80 to 87% of your max weight. This will stimulate a lot of body-wide growth and also help you achieve the strength to match. And as if that wasn't enough, you'll also look more solid and harder - even at rest.
- 1 to 3 with 90 to 100% of your maximum weight. This may not help you bulk up on its own, but it will make everything you do that day (after the heavy workout) more effective by increasing the recruitment of high threshold muscle fibers that are more receptive to growth. This zone will also help you get stronger faster than anything else. Don't do this for too long - 3 weeks is just about right. Your joints could become quite stressed if you are not used to heavy training.
- Rest/pause sets. These will require you to work extra hard and learn to deal with pain, but these sets will help you gain more mass than any other method you can use. Choose a weight that allows you to perform 6 reps with solid form. Do your 6 reps, pause for 5 to 10 seconds and then continue the set with the same weight and try to do 2 to 4 more reps. Then if you suddenly find that you've grown some balls, add another 5 to 10 seconds of rest and try to do another 2 to 4 reps.
- Clusters. No other method will increase your strength as quickly. Each cluster set consists of 4 to 6 total repetitions. Choose a weight with which you could normally perform 3 repetitions with good form. Perform one repetition at a time on this set. Perform one repetition, put the weight down, and pause for 10 to 12 seconds. Do another repetition, pause for 10 to 12 seconds and continue in this way until you reach the point where you can't do another repetition. If you can do more than 6 repetitions, increase the weight. Perform 3 of these clusters and you're well on your way to stimulating tons of strength gains. And because of the volume, you'll also build muscle mass.
Make Bulgarian split squats even harder
Use these exercises and you'll be able to move more weight for more reps on squats

Single-leg exercises allow you to achieve a level of joint torque and muscle activation similar to what you can achieve with double-leg exercises, but with less stress on the spine. And if you're weak in single-leg exercises, any strength gains will transfer to bilateral training.
Here's one of the best single-leg exercises that will help you with squats. It will also improve your single-leg stability and mobility through a greater range of motion.
Bulgarian split squats performed with dumbbells with the front foot elevated(https://www.youtube.com/watch?v=cg30Nmammv4)
- Place the front foot on a 5 to 10 centimeter high elevation, which can consist of planks, mats or an aerobic step.
- Hold a dumbbell in each hand. Place the other foot on a weight bench behind you. Most of the weight (about 80%) should be on the front foot, while the rest of your weight (20%) should be on the back foot.
- While keeping your torso as upright as possible, lower your body in a controlled manner until your knee lightly touches the floor.
- Then use your front leg to push yourself back up to the starting position. Keep your head, pelvis and spine in a neutral position throughout the movement.
- Do not allow the knee to move too far forward in front of the body or your toes to move from side to side. If you are prone to knee pain, move further back and keep your shin in a vertical position throughout the movement.
Avoid these mistakes:
- Using too high a step for the front leg, which would alter the technique.
- Losing control during part of the movement.
- Not touching the floor with the knee and thereby reducing the range of motion.
- Using a bench that is too high, which can cause pain in the hip or groin.
- Standing on your toes.
Perform HIIT followed by cardio training at a consistent intensity
Intervals mobilize body fat. Follow with cardio at a consistent intensity to ensure the fat is burned.

HIIT, High-Intensity Interval Training, mobilizes and burns a lot of fat from your fat stores. It's super effective in that regard, but just because fat is mobilized and enters the bloodstream doesn't mean it's burned. That's right, you can mobilize a lot of fat through intervals and a lot of it can go back to where it came from.
Consistent intensity cardio isn't nearly as effective as HIIT when it comes to mobilizing fat from fat stores, but it's really effective when it comes to burning the triglycerides that are still in your bloodstream after high-intensity intervals. Cardio training at a consistent intensity performed after HIIT provides insurance that the fat that has been mobilized will be burned.
How you can put this strategy into practice
Perform at least 20 minutes of cardio training at a constant intensity after your intervals. The intervals can last between 10 and 20 minutes.
Here are a few examples: If you have 30 minutes available for your cardio workout, try 10 minutes of HIIT followed by 20 minutes of cardio at a steady intensity. If you have an hour available, try 20 minutes of HIIT followed by 40 minutes of cardio training at a constant intensity.
As for the type of cardio training, you can let your imagination run wild. Try 20 minutes of intervals on the stepper, immediately followed by 40 minutes of walking on the treadmill with a slight incline. If you're doing your cardio outside, you could try sprints immediately followed by walking or jogging.
Perform this 2 minute drill before each training session
Wake up your nervous system before exercise to recruit more muscle fibers

Your nervous system controls your muscles. The problem, however, is that many of us stagger into the gym either straight after work or in a semi-coma right after getting up in the morning. When you are half asleep, so is your nervous system. This significantly impairs your ability to generate maximum power with each exercise. A lazy nervous system keeps you from recruiting more muscle fibers.
Here is a simple way to solve this problem. Before you start your actual training session, get your nervous system going using the following exercises:
- 1 minute of jumping rope
- 15 seconds rest
- Run at maximum speed for 10 seconds or perform squats using only your own body weight for 10 seconds.
- 15 seconds rest
- Hang from a pull-up bar for 15 seconds
This series of exercises should only take you 2 minutes. The first two exercises will wake up your nervous system and hanging will open up the intervertebral space of your spine to improve nerve conduction to your muscles. Do this before every training session and you will see results.
Take on the Texas push-up challenge
Think you're good at push-ups? Here's your chance to find out if that's true

Here's how the whole thing works:
- Start in a standing position.
- Get into the push-up position and perform one repetition of push-ups.
- Stand up again quickly.
- Return to the push-up position and perform two push-ups.
- Stand up again quickly.
- Return to the push-up position and perform three push-ups.
Repeat this pattern until you have performed 10 push-ups in the last set. So you will end up doing a total of 55 push-ups, standing up between sets and trying not to pause.
The challenge
- Goal 1: Just try to complete all sets. If you can do this, then congratulations, your performance is adequate.
- Goal 2: Finish all sets in less than two minutes. Achieve this and you can brag - at least a little.
- Goal 3: Now it gets personal. From this point on, try to beat your previous time. Or get some friends together and see who finishes first.
Tips and guidelines
Do all push-ups through the full range of motion - none of that partial repetition stuff. Most people run into a wall around set 7 or 8, so don't get cocky if the sixth set still feels easy. Pride comes before a fall. If you have to pause for more than a few seconds between sets, then you haven't made it. Try again at another time.
Take the Texas push-up challenge on non-training days or do them first thing on the day you train your chest muscles. In the latter case, you should shorten your chest workout slightly, as you will perform 55 intense push-ups at the beginning of your normal training session.

Here is a brief summary:
- Most people trying to lose fat will use diet and exercise strategies that make it impossible to maintain existing muscle mass.
- Fasting cardio works - but only if you use performance-enhancing supplements to protect your muscles. For the natural exerciser, however, it is counterproductive.
- If you decide to include cardio in your program, use low-intensity cardio for 45 to 60 minutes or high-intensity cardio for 15 minutes or less.
- Forgoing training nutrition is counterproductive when it comes to energy expenditure and maintaining muscle mass.
More muscle = higher metabolic rate
Whenever people decide to lose body fat, they make the same stupid mistake: they adopt strategies that make it impossible to maintain their existing muscle mass.
Of course they lose weight, but often they lose just as much lean muscle mass as body fat. They simply become thinner versions of their unattractive selves. Sure, they'll take up less space and the scale will tell them they weigh less and their doctor may even congratulate them on being closer to their healthy weight, but in reality they don't look any better than before, which defeats the purpose of weight loss.
The top priority when trying to lose fat should be to maintain existing muscle mass. Losing muscle mass should be completely unacceptable. If you lose muscle mass, it will be harder to continue to lose fat consistently, as muscle tissue is metabolically active tissue, which from a metabolic perspective is responsible for most of the fat you lose.
5 kilos of muscle burn 50 kcal every day at rest. So if you lose 5 kilos of muscle, you will burn 50 kcal less every day, which adds up to 350 kcal per week. Although this may not look like it at first glance, it will make a significant difference in the long run.
And then there's the issue of insulin sensitivity. If you have more muscle tissue, then your insulin sensitivity will lean more towards building more muscle mass. A larger muscle has more insulin receptors, which makes the muscle more insulin sensitive.
This means that you will tend to store more of what you eat in muscle instead of fat tissue. Lastly, if you have more muscle mass, you will be able to move more weight and train harder, which will increase the amount of calories you burn during a training session.
As you can see, it's not just important to maintain existing muscle mass while dieting - it's crucial. Here are the biggest mistakes people make when trying to lose weight:
1. cardio training while fasting
Fasting cardio, usually done first thing in the morning, has been a popular approach in the bodybuilding world for many years...and it works - if you're using performance enhancing substances to protect your muscle mass. For a natural trainee, however, cardio training in a fasted state is a very good way to lose your hard-earned muscle mass.
First of all, cortisol levels are highest in the morning (this is due to the cortisol surge that allows you to have energy after waking up). If you don't eat, your cortisol levels will remain elevated and even continue to rise.
And if you combine this with cardio training, which also tends to increase cortisol levels, then you'll end up with extremely high cortisol levels, which is the best way to lose muscle.
But not only that - if cortisol levels rise high enough, you'll have a hard time bringing them back down during the day. In other words, you'll spend the entire day in a muscle-depleting state!
I am neither pro- nor anti-cardio training. Some people need it to get super lean, while others don't. However, I think people use it too early in a fat loss phase. And if you do decide to use cardio to get leaner, it's a bad idea to do it in a fasting state.
The absolute best way to achieve the greatest calorie burn from cardio training throughout the day is to do it in a post-absorptive state. This means neither in a fasted state, nor in a state where you are still digesting food.
The post-absorptive state is the period of time during which nutrients are still present in the bloodstream while fat oxidation and calorie expenditure are at their highest.
When you perform cardio training in a fasted state, total fat oxidation is significantly lower over a 24-hour period, which is probably related to the fact that the metabolic rate does not increase or remain elevated, but probably also has something to do with the fact that this form of training causes more fatigue.
You therefore instinctively end up reducing your activity levels during the rest of the day. And then, of course, there's the problem that cardio training in a fasted state is potentially catabolic for your existing muscle mass.
However, doing cardio after eating is no better. It will lead to less fat oxidation and more glucose oxidation - not to mention that most people will find it harder to exercise intensely while they are still busy digesting a meal.
The best option is to perform a cardio workout when your body has fully absorbed nutrients before the activity. Unfortunately, it's really hard to achieve this with solid foods. It's almost impossible to know how quickly solid food is digested. This will vary from person to person and for the same person even depending on the time of day.
I therefore use a whey protein shake or an EAA drink, which is absorbed quickly so that I can do a cardio workout quite soon afterwards and reap all the benefits of the post-absorptive phase. This increases the metabolic rate and helps me get lean faster.
To summarize, if you are trying to lose fat and are not using anabolic steroids, you should avoid cardio training while fasting. Do your cardio training during the post-absorptive phase and it will have the biggest impact on your fat loss over 24 hours.
2. lighter weights and higher repetitions
Maintaining strength or even building strength is the absolute best way to ensure you don't lose muscle mass. If you continue to move heavy weights while dieting, this will force your body to maintain its muscles as it will see that it desperately needs them to survive.
If you reduce the amount of weight you move, your body will assume that you don't need as much strength as before and that it's okay to lose some muscle mass. Why? Because muscles consume tons of calories every day and your body will therefore see them as expendable.
And then there's the second part of the mistake: increasing the number of repetitions. This is often done to define the muscle - too bad it's not possible. You can't make a muscle more defined - you can only make it bigger or smaller. To get more defined, you need to get rid of the fat covering the muscle while keeping the muscle big and full.
Some people aren't stupid enough to believe that moving lighter weights with more reps works, but they still do more reps simply because they think it will help them burn more calories and speed up fat loss.
That's fine as long as you've already done your heavy training. However, if you overdo it with the repetitions, this can indirectly reduce your muscle mass by impairing your recovery.
If you reduce your calorie intake, then inevitably your ability to recover after training will also decrease, so an additional load by increasing volume can lead to a regression in both performance and muscle mass.
And the moral of the story? Do everything in your power to at least maintain your strength while dieting - and this won't happen if you stop training heavy to focus more on pump training.
3. cardio training with consistent moderate intensity
If you choose to add cardio to your fat loss program, you have two options and they are at opposite ends of the spectrum: low intensity like walking or high intensity like sprints and HIIT
It's a hormonal thing. Moderate, steady intensity cardio - the type of cardio most people use to lose fat - will increase cortisol levels the most. This type of activity is just intense enough to increase the release of cortisol and also lasts long enough to increase it significantly.
Low-intensity cardio exercise, such as a one-hour walk in the park or something similar, will not be intense enough to stimulate significant cortisol release. It might even lower cortisol levels as it has a relaxing effect.
High-intensity exercise, on the other hand, can cause a strong cortisol release, but the duration of the activity is usually not long enough to lead to a truly significant cortisol release.
Use longer duration low intensity cardio (at a relaxed pace that allows you to maintain a conversation) for 45 to 60 minutes or high intensity exercise that lasts 15 minutes or less.
This is the reason I like Loaded Carries like walking with two heavy dumbbells in my hands. Three to five minutes is all you need to get an amazing fat-burning effect, while at the same time this workout has no negative effects on your muscle mass - it might even help you build some muscle!
4. reducing your food intake too quickly too soon
Losing fat and changing your body is an emotional issue - we want that dream body and we want it now - now - now! This attitude leads to the fourth mistake on our list: starting fat loss efforts too abruptly.
I've seen people start their diet with less than 50 grams of carbs and fat and only 1200 kcal per day. Add that to 90 minutes of cardio a day (sometimes 120 minutes a day split between two workouts), some circuit training and the use of a powerful fat burner formula.
Great - but how long can you keep this up? More importantly, how quickly will the body adapt to something like this...?
The body will get used to this level of deprivation and activity within 4 to 6 weeks and fat loss will slow or stop...and that's if you last the 4 to 6 weeks at all. You will feel depressed, suffer from unbearable hunger, have no energy and basically stop enjoying your life. And then there's the massive muscle loss that such an excessive approach will cause.
What happens when fat loss comes to a halt with such an approach? What can you do to get it going again? You have nothing left to remove from your diet and as long as you can't devote all your time to training, you won't be able to ramp up your activity levels (not to mention you won't have the energy).
You will be doomed. You will continue to lose fat, but your progress will be so slow that it will be very unlikely, if not impossible, that you will last long enough to reach your goals.
Avoid being excessive right from the start. Use the diet and cardio strategies that allow you to lose fat at an acceptable rate and train to maintain or increase your strength.
The more conservative you are while still achieving good fat loss results, the more options you will have when your fat loss eventually slows down.
5. increase the training volume
When someone wants to become more defined, they usually tend to add extra training to their program. He does this because he believes that this will help him shape the muscle by working it from every angle. Well, unfortunately, it is not possible to specifically shape or define a muscle. You can only make a muscle bigger or smaller.
Excessive amounts of training will not help you with this.
Can you make a muscle bigger by training more? Sure, if you are in a state of caloric surplus, but if you are in a caloric deficit, as is the case during a diet, your body will have a hard enough time maintaining the muscle mass it has.
Building a significant amount of muscle will be very difficult if you are a natural exerciser. Since you're not in a physical state conducive to building new muscle mass, performing additional exercises will only make you expend more energy - which in turn can make it harder for you to recover after a workout - and that's not exactly what we want when we're trying to maintain our existing muscle mass.
Some people will swear that doing extra exercises makes their muscles bigger. However, this is probably more due to inflammation of the muscle tissue (which naturally tends to increase during a diet as the body finds it harder to regenerate), which can cause the muscle to swell.
However, this won't last long and it won't be long before you lose the capacity to get a pump - and this is the first sign that you are starting to lose muscle. The idea is to focus on the heavy basic exercises to maintain strength. You should correct muscle imbalances and lagging muscle development when you are in a calorie surplus, not when you are dieting to lose fat.
6. eliminating carbohydrates from your training diet
This is probably the most common problem. I plead guilty to having done this too. For a long time, carbohydrates were seen as the enemy of fat loss. This was especially the case during the low-carb hype a few years ago.
No one was as carbophobic as I was, so I can well understand the impulse to give up carbs before, during and after exercise in one fell swoop while dieting.
However, the absolute best insurance policy when it comes to maintaining (or even building) muscle mass while dieting is to use supplements during the training window that contain fast-acting carbohydrates.
During a diet, it makes more sense to increase nutrient intake around training and then reduce carbohydrates and calories during the rest of the day. This will allow you to maximize fat burning.
Don't be afraid of carbohydrates during the training window. These will not be stored as fat and can actually increase the rate of fat loss by allowing you to train harder and thereby increase your metabolic rate more.
7. cardio training before bedtime
This was popular in bodybuilding circles after it became known that Ronnie Coleman did this during his preparation for the Mr. Olympia.
Performance enhancing substances change your physiology. Steroids/androgens and cortisol, for example, share the same cellular messenger. Without giving you a lesson in physiology, this means that the more androgens you have in your body, the lower the effects of cortisol will be.
Performing cardio exercise - especially cardio exercise at a consistent moderate intensity - will increase cortisol levels and in the natural human hormonal cycle, cortisol levels need to be at their lowest before bedtime. If you have high cortisol levels before going to sleep, you will find it harder to fall asleep and get a restful and regenerative sleep.
In addition, high cortisol levels before bedtime will turn your sleep phase into a 7 to 10 hour catabolic phase, which is not a good mix if you value muscle mass. To maintain your muscles and recover quickly from training and optimize your hormone levels and cycles, you should avoid cardio training in the evening.
It's simple
- Keep doing the basic exercises with heavy weights.
- Don't add additional workouts.
- Don't try to burn more calories by training with weights.
- If you choose to do cardio, choose low intensity cardio, high intensity cardio of short duration or loaded carries and make sure you are in a post-absorptive state. Also avoid cardio training in the evening.
- Try not to correct lagging muscle groups when you are in a calorie deficit. The best you can do is maintain or slightly increase your muscle mass - you can't make drastic changes during this phase.
- Don't sacrifice your carbohydrates around your training - increase the amounts instead.
- Start conservatively. Do just enough to maintain a good rate of progress - e.g. a weight loss of one kilo per week - so that you still have other weapons in your arsenal if your fat loss slows down.

Nutrition plans for teenagers
Here are a few tips that can help you to eat correctly so that you can maximize your training progress.
It's important to realize that you don't have to eat perfectly to reach your goals. Focus on listening to your body, eating when you are hungry, cutting out junk food and soft drinks and eating plenty of healthier foods.
Your body needs the raw materials to build muscle. If you deprive your body of these materials or restrict your calorie intake, you will slow down your gains.
Tip #1: Develop an understanding of bad, good, better, best
There are no perfect foods. There are bad foods like Doritos, nachos with cheese and sugary soft drinks. There are good foods like pasta, beef jerky and orange juice.
There are better foods like white rice, canned tuna and low-fat milk. There are best foods like fresh vegetables and fruits, quinoa, oatmeal, whole milk and meat. Eat the best foods when you can - and plenty of them. If these are not available, then eat until you are full, going down the ladder from better to good to bad.
If you're hungry and only have junk food available, you're better off eating it than going to bed hungry.
Your eating plan doesn't have to be 100% healthy. You just need to learn to make better food choices when you can.
Tip #2: Listen to your body
Working out with weights will increase your appetite. If you're hungry between meals, eat something. Some cheese and a banana or whole milk with whey protein and a few almonds.
Eat until you are full if you feel hungry. In this context, full means that you eat until your hunger disappears.
Tip #3: Develop an understanding of the concept of calorie density
Many teenagers fear fat gain. You should understand that most teens don't gain weight because they eat a lot of good foods - they gain weight because they eat too many bad foods. In many cases, they don't even overeat those bad foods, but they gain weight anyway.
Why? The magic word is calorie density.
Processed foods and junk foods can be very calorie dense. A bag of tortilla chips and a jar of salsa can provide over 2000 kcal. It's easy for most teenagers to eat the whole bag in one sitting when they're hungry. On the other hand, you would have to eat more than 12 baked potatoes to consume the same amount of calories.
With the healthy foods that are high in calorie density, it's usually not so easy to eat large quantities. You would have to eat a large amount of cheese and avocados to get the same amount of calories as a bag of Doritos.
Tip #4: How often should you eat?
Stick to your normal eating habits and meal frequency as long as they are reasonable. You should eat several times a day. Eat healthy snacks between meals when you're hungry.
You don't have to change your eating habits, but you should think about the foods you eat at these times. We'll come back to this in a moment. Many teenagers don't have time for a big breakfast. That's fine, but I still recommend that you eat something that's healthy and high in protein. A banana, oatmeal and a protein shake require minimal preparation time and are a much better choice than sweet breakfast cereals or the like.
The only thing I would advise against is eating only once or twice a day. Your body needs energy and nutrients and if you are young, chances are you have a fast metabolism. In addition, if you are trying to build muscle, you need to consume a minimal amount of protein and calories. This can be difficult if you only eat once or twice a day.
Tip #5: Aim for at least 150 grams of protein per day
If you're trying to build muscle, then your minimum protein intake should be 150 grams of protein per day. You'll probably be better off eating 180 to 220 grams of protein per day. Not only are you trying to build muscle and maximize your recovery and repair after training, but you're also growing.
For these reasons, you should try not to stay too close to the minimum of 150 grams of protein per day. When it comes to building muscle, it's better to eat a little more protein than too little.
Female teenagers should aim for at least 80 to 100 grams of protein per day. Good sources of protein include eggs, poultry, beef, whole milk, cheese, pork, seafood, fish, turkey, protein shakes, cottage cheese, beans and nuts & seeds.
You should try to eat protein with every meal. This will help you reach your daily goal. Make it a habit to read food labels. This will help you develop a better understanding of how much protein each food provides.
It can be hard to get enough protein just from your meals at school and dinner. Snacks like cheese, almonds, cottage cheese and whole milk can really help here. You can also consider drinking a few protein shakes a day. Whey protein shakes are an excellent way to get extra protein without being too filling.
Tip #6: Fat intake is also important
Your body needs adequate fat intake to support development and growth. Healthy fats also support energy levels, regulate hormones, support brain development and function, and help maintain healthy skin.
You also need to understand that eating fat will not make you fat. Teenagers put on fat because they eat too many processed foods, too much junk food and don't exercise enough. However, if you follow the advice in this guide, you will reduce your junk food intake and increase your exercise.
However, you should avoid trans fats. Trans fats are processed fats that have been shown to increase levels of bad cholesterol while lowering levels of good cholesterol. Foods that contain trans fats include:
- Fried foods such as French fries and doughnuts
- Baked foods such as cookies, crackers and other pastries
- Margarine
Check the labels of the foods you eat and do your best to avoid trans fats.
Now let's talk about the healthy fats you should be eating. Here are some examples of high-fat foods that are good for you:
- Milk and cheese
- Cream and sour cream
- avocados
- Peanut butter
- Nuts and seeds
- Butter and olive oil
- Fatty meats
- eggs
- Coconut oil
If you find it hard to eat a healthy amount of healthy fats, then you can sprinkle some grated cheese on your meals or vegetables, add some sour cream and butter to your potatoes, drink a large glass of whole milk daily, eat more eggs, nuts and seeds or add some cream to your milk or protein shakes.
Tip #7: Choose your carbohydrates wisely
Carbohydrates are a primary source of energy for teenagers. Unfortunately, there are plenty of foods that contain a lot of low-quality carbohydrates - and it can be hard to avoid them.
It's a good idea to eat plenty of good carbohydrates:
The "bad" carbs you should reduce your consumption of include:
- Cookies
- potato chips
- crackers
- Ice cream
- Energy drinks & other sugary soft drinks
- Foods that contain a lot of sugar
- Foods that contain a lot of white flour
Good carbohydrates include:
- Oatmeal
- Fruit and vegetables
- Beans and other legumes
- Potatoes and yams
- Wholemeal bread
Tip #8: If you're not gaining weight, you're not a hardgainer
If you're not gaining weight, then you need to focus on eating more. It's not uncommon for teenagers to fall into the trap created by bodybuilding magazines and articles and think that they should only eat chicken, broccoli and rice. This is not a balanced diet and makes it almost impossible to reach your daily calorie allowance.
If this doesn't apply to you and you feel like you're eating plenty of food and still not gaining weight, then it's time to get scientific. Spend a week writing down everything you eat and drink. Do your best to calculate your daily calorie intake.
Once you've developed an understanding of what you're eating and drinking, come up with creative ways to increase your calorie intake. Here are some of my favorite ways:
- Whole Milk: Drink a cup of whole milk with one meal of the day. This is an extra 150 kcal.
- Grated cheese: Add 30 grams of grated cheese to a meal of the day. This is an extra 110 kcal.
- Sour cream: Add 30 grams of sour cream to one meal a day. This is an extra 60 kcal.
- Banana: Eat a banana as an extra snack. This is an extra 100 kcal.
- Butter: Add some butter to a portion of vegetables. This is an extra 35 kcal.
- Almonds: Eat 30 grams of almonds as a snack. This is an extra 165 kcal.
- Cream: Add 30 grams of cream to a whey protein shake. This is an extra 100 kcal.
These simple 7 tips don't require you to eat more, yet they will help you increase your calorie intake by 720 kcal per day.
If everything goes wrong, don't hesitate to eat an extra bowl of ice cream or a bag of Boritos. Eating some junk food won't hurt you if you primarily eat healthy, high-quality foods.
Supplements for teenagers
Nutritional supplements are designed to complement a good quality diet plan - not to compensate for a poor diet. The following supplements are worth considering. Discuss nutritional supplements and their correct dosage with your parents before incorporating them into your diet.
- Whey protein powder - Whey protein is a fast-digesting protein made from milk. It's a great source of protein for between meals, after a workout or whenever you're hungry and want a quick protein boost.
- Casein Protein Powder - Casein is the primary source of protein found in milk. Casein is a good choice before bedtime as it is slow to digest.
- Multivitamin/Mineral Supplements - A high quality multivitamin/multimineral product can help you fill nutritional gaps in your diet caused by inconsistent dietary patterns or poor food choices. If you don't have access to a lot of high quality and unprocessed foods, then a multivitamin product is worth considering.
- Fish oil - Many teenagers don't eat enough healthy, high-fat foods. In this case, supplementing with fish oil can supplement your diet with omega-3 fatty acids, which are good for heart health, brain function, growth and development.
- Vitamin D - Vitamin is produced by the body when you are exposed to the sun. If you get very little sun, then a vitamin D supplement is a good choice. Vitamin D helps with hormone regulation and the absorption of minerals such as calcium and phosphorus.
- BCAAs (branched chain amino acids) - If you need a healthy and refreshing alternative to sugary soft drinks and energy drinks, these are a good choice. BCAA drinks are a good choice during and after training or can also be consumed during the day if you want a drink with flavor but without empty calories. BCAAs can help with recovery and muscle repair.
Why teenagers fail at bodybuilding
Many teenagers fail to build muscle. These are potential reasons for this:
- You set unrealistic goals. You expect to achieve amazing results in 2 weeks instead of 2 years.
- Lack of consistency. You should only miss a very small handful of workouts per year - not numerous workouts per month.
- You're not getting stronger. Many teenagers think that strength is not important. But even though maximum strength is not the goal when building muscle, you still need to dramatically increase your strength to build muscle.
- You don't have a plan. Training without a plan is an easy way to burn calories using dumbbells and barbells. You need a plan and you need to stick to that plan to build muscle.
- You jump back and forth between programs. There are no magic programs. Resist the temptation to jump from training program to training program. Trust the process, focus on your training program and get everything you can out of it.
- You follow the advice of your friends. Your friends may be nice guys and they may bench press more than you, but that doesn't mean they really understand how to help you reach your goals. Over the years, I've found that 98% of bro advice is bullshit or unnecessary. Beware of that.
- You are trying to train like the pros. How an IFBB pro trains today is not important. It took years of trial and error to perfect a training system that works for them and their weak points. This system isn't the best for you - it's the best for them.
- Your exercise selection is poor. If you avoid the most strenuous and challenging exercises, you'll end up with a body that looks like it's not being challenged either.
- You are using a sloppy form of exercise execution. Constantly bouncing the weight off your chest on bench presses, only going halfway down on squats or faking it on curls is not the way to go. Focus on getting stronger while paying attention to proper exercise form. Although an occasional faked repetition won't hurt, it will hinder your gains if you fudge on every repetition.
- You're not eating enough protein. Your body needs protein to repair and rebuild. If you don't give it the materials it needs, you won't build much muscle, if any. There is no simpler and more direct way to say this.
- You're not eating enough. If you don't gain weight, then you won't build much muscle - if you build muscle at all. Again, this can't be said more simply and directly.
- You are not listening to your body. Eat when you are hungry. You won't get fat if you eat mostly healthy foods. On the other hand, you won't build muscle if you restrict your calories too much.
- You're trying to gain mass too quickly. If you gain more than 1.5 to 2 pounds per month on average during your first year of training, you're likely to gain unwanted fat. A mass-building phase should not be too aggressive, as building muscle takes time and you can't speed it up at will.
- You are not getting enough sleep. Sleep as long as you can. Extra rest is always a good thing. Rest helps with recovery and muscle building.
Teenager Bodybuilding FAQ
Will training with weights hinder my growth?
No, of course not. This is one of the oldest myths of all. A teenager's body can handle a lot of stress. A few sets of barbell training will not hinder your physical development. The human body is not that fragile.
I'm skinny and flabby or overweight - should I diet?
No, focus on building muscle and eating healthier. You didn't get fat because you ate chicken breast and vegetables. If you start eating right and building muscle, it will change your body for the better.
Is creatine a steroid or is it dangerous?
No. Creatine is the most scientifically studied muscle building supplement on the planet. It is both natural and proven safe.
How can I get rid of man boobs?
There are two things that can help. First, you should optimize your diet and start eating healthy foods most of the time. An increase in muscle mass also means an increase in body surface area and an improvement in body composition. Your chest area will look better from month to month.

Smolov and Smolov Jr. are amazingly intense, but also amazingly effective approaches to increasing strength in squats and bench presses. This guide will help you use these programs to your advantage.
This guide will cover the following:
- What can you expect from a 13 week Smolov cycle?
- Are you ready for Smolov and Smolov Jr.
- What is the layout of the program and how will you train during each week?
- How do you prepare for a Smolov training session and how do you recover after it?
- What is needed in terms of nutrition and training to maximize Smolov?
- How is the Smolov Jr. bench press cycle structured?
- What are the pros and cons of Smolov?
Introduction
If you're lacking progress on squats and are looking for the "magic silver bullet" to change that, you won't find it here. However, if you're ready, willing and able to go through 13 weeks of pure hell, then here's something that could increase your current maximum squat weight by 25 to 50 kilos.
You may have heard of the Smolov Squat Program - and if so, then the following comprehensive guide will enable you to learn more about this program and the mental and physical preparation required for it - and believe me, you'll desperately need the latter!
This program was developed by Sergey Smolov (hence the name), but it was popularized by Pavel 'The Mad Russian' Tsatsouline. According to Pavel, each of the two four-week blocks includes more heavy knee flexor training than the typical Western exerciser's workout. The entire program is 13 weeks long and is divided into 5 distinct phases:
- Week 1-2 - Introductory "light" microcycle
- Week 3-6 - Basic mesocycle
- Week 7-8 - The conversion phase
- Week 9-12 - Intensive mesocycle
- Week 13 - Phase-out week
The first two weeks will help you acclimatize to the brutal 4 weeks of the basic mesocycle, during which you will train squats four times a week. For most exercisers, this is the phase during which they'll see the most gains, but persevere through the transition phase and the next four weeks of pain and you'll reap even greater rewards - not to mention the oak logs that will be where your legs once were and the newfound ability to attack heavy workouts.
A warning about Smolov training
If you are a beginner or only somewhat advanced, then the Smolov squat program is not for you for several reasons:
Technique
To survive the Smolov squat program in one piece, your squat technique must be excellent even before you start the program. A technique that is "Usable" or "Alright" is tantamount to a guarantee of injury, as you will be performing squats with weights that you are simply not used to.
Most days you will be training at near maximum effort and those with poor or average technique will be hit hard. For those with good technique, Smolov will serve to make that technique even more solid.
Frequency
If you are a relative beginner, then you have not yet learned how to train at your full capacity and are still in the learning zone. To successfully complete Smolov you need to be used to heavy training to some degree and be able to perform heavy squats at least twice a week. The jump from one heavy squat training session to four heavy squat training sessions per week is simply too big for many people.
Mentality
When you get to the basic elements of Smolov, your mental strength will be tested to its limits. If you've spent your training life so far on standard off-the-shelf training programs, then the intensity of Smolov will simply blow you away and reduce you to a whimpering wreck after a week of the first mesocycle. You'll regularly find yourself in a situation where you feel like you're going to fail every single repetition. Beginners and only slightly advanced exercisers will lack the ability to push themselves hard enough to overcome these barriers.
In addition to this, your sore muscles will put your desire to train to the test.
The Smolov Program Layout
Before you start the program, you need to determine your 1RM weight, as everything in this program is based on this percentage. It is advisable to choose about 90% of your existing 1RM weight for reasons explained later.
The purpose of the introductory micro-cycle is to prepare your body for the push that lies ahead. You will work your way up to 90% of the 1RM weight you have chosen for this program before embarking on the 4-week base mesocycle, which will increase your existing 1RM weight by 15 to 30 kilos.
The two weeks of transition will change things up and include squat training with dynamic effort. The intense mesocycle will test your will again and could give you another 10 to 20 kilo boost.
You then complete the program with a week of tapering and a final max test to find out how many kilos Smolov has added to your max squat weight.
(In the following cycles, the number of sets and reps before the @ sign and the percentage of your chosen 1RM weight after the @ sign. So 3 x 8 @ 65% means 3 sets of 8 reps with 65% of your 1RM weight used for this program, while 10 x 3 @ 85% means 10 sets of 3 reps with 85% of your 1RM weight, and so on. If you use 200 kilos as your 1RM weight, then 65% corresponds to 130 kilos, which means that you will perform 3 sets of squats of 8 reps with 130 kilos. It is best to round the values down instead of rounding them up).
Introductory microcycle - week 1-2
Get ready for pain! This microcycle is used as preparation and should not feel too heavy. You will train squats on 3 days during both weeks and the program looks like this:
Week 1
- Day 1 - 3 x 8 @ 65%, 1 x 5 @ 70%, 2 x 2 @ 75%, 1 x 1 @80%
- Day 2 - exactly as on day 1
- Day 3 - 4 x 5 @ 70%, 1 x 3 @ 75%, 2 x 2 @ 80%, 1 x 1 @90%
Week 2
- Day 1 - 1 x 5 @ 80%
- Day 2 - 1 x 5 @ 82.5%
- Day 3 - 1 x 5 @ 85%
It is important to note that during week 1 you will be doing squats three days in a row. The next three days should be dedicated to stretching your legs to speed up recovery, with lunges being a good exercise choice.
During week 2, you can schedule a rest day between workouts if you wish and Smolov also recommends using explosive exercises such as jumps, which should be performed after the squat training session.
Basic mesocycle
I hope that you have adjusted your calorie intake accordingly during the previous two weeks and are sufficiently energized. After successfully completing the first week of the basic mesocycle, you will have increased your weight by 10 kilos for the following week. If you make it through this, you will have added another 5 kilos for the third week of the mesocycle and it will look something like this:
Week 3
- Monday - 4 x 9@ 70%
- Wednesday - 5 x 7@ 75%
- Friday - 7 x 5@80%
- Saturday - 10 x 3@ 85%
Week 4
- Monday - 4 x 9@70 + 10 kilo weight increase compared to week 3
- Wednesday - 5 x 7@ 75% + 10 kilo weight increase compared to week 3
- Friday - 7 x 5@80% + 10 kilo weight increase compared to week 3
- Saturday - 10 x 3@ 85% + 10 kilo weight increase compared to week 3
Week 5
- Monday - 4 x 9@70 + 15 kilo weight increase compared to week 3
- Wednesday - 5 x 7@ 75% + 15 kilo weight increase compared to week 3
- Friday - 7 x 5@80% + 30 15 kilo weight increase compared to week 3
- Saturday - 10 x 3@ 85% + 15 kilo weight increase compared to week 3
Week 6
- Monday & Wednesday - Rest day
- Friday - Work your way up to a maximum single repetition
- Saturday - Work your way up to a maximum single repetition
I hope you'll understand why it's best to use a conservative 1RM weight. During week 5 of Smolov you will set several personal bests that you are ready for. For example, if you use a 1RM weight of 200 kilos, you will perform squats with 10 x 3 @ 170 kilos during week 3 and 10 x 3 @ 185 kilos in week 5!
If you start to fail on individual sets during weeks 4 and 5, then you are well on your way to failing this program. However, provided you follow the tips we outline in this article, you will have an excellent chance of completing this program successfully.
Week 7 & 8 - Transition
You'll be grateful for the opportunity to give your exhausted legs some rest, as this is a two-week phase without a regimented set and repetition scheme. Smolov recommends knee flexion training with dynamic effort, it's best not to go over 60% of your new 1RM weight.
In fact, you may prefer to stay closer to 50% and not go over 3 reps on dynamic effort days. Some exercisers follow the Westside Barbell principles and perform 12 sets of box squats with 2 reps, but ultimately it's up to you.
Smolov also advocates negative squats, which involve using a higher weight than your 1RM weight, where you only focus on the lowering part of the movement. In other words, you take the weight off the rack and perform the lowering part of a squat movement until the weight comes to rest on a previously set safety rack and leave it there.
Other explosive exercises that can be performed include box jumps and deep squat jumps. This phase should not involve much more than active recovery, so listen to your body and don't overdo it.
Week 9-12 - Intensive mesocycle
As if the basic mesocycle wasn't intense enough! These are four weeks of brutal effort that Smolov copied from I. M. Feduleyev, a Russian weightlifting coach who used these four weeks as a training block for himself. The intensive mesocycle trains you to the ground and many trainers therefore decide to focus exclusively on the basic mesocycle. However, if you are ready for this intense phase, an extra 10+ kilos could be the reward.
44% of all reps you'll perform over the next 4 weeks will be in the 81-90% range, with some 95% work sprinkled in for good measure. To compensate for this, you will only train squats 3 days per week instead of 4. Due to the exceptionally hard nature of this section, you should again subtract 10% from your new 1RM, otherwise you will almost certainly fail these 4 weeks.
Simply put, 5 sets of 5 reps at 90% of your true max weight will not be on the plan. If you get stuck, reduce the weight by 5% or more while keeping the same set and repetition pattern. As Pavel once said, there will be days when you'll wish you'd taken up stamp collecting as a hobby.
Week 9
- Monday - 1 x 3@ 65%, 1 x 4@ 75%, 3 x 4@ 85%, 1 x 5@ 90%
- Wednesday - 1 x 3@ 60%, 1 x 3@ 70%, 1 x 4@ 80%, 1 x 3@ 90%, 2 x 5@ 85%
- Saturday - 1 x 4@ 65%, 1 x 4@ 70%, 5 x 4@ 80%
Week 10
- Monday - 1 x 4@ 60%, 1 x 4@70%, 1 x 4@ 80%, 1 x 3@90%, 2 x 4@ 90%
- Wednesday - 1 x 3@ 65%, 1 x 3@ 75%, 1 x 3@ 85%, 3 x 3@ 90%, 1 x 3@ 95%
- Saturday - 1 x 3@ 65%, 1 x 3@ 75%, 1 x 4@ 85%, 4 x 5@ 90%
Week 11
- Monday - 1 x 3@ 60%, 1 x 3@ 70%, 1 x 3@ 80%, 5 x 5@ 90%
- Wednesday - 1 x 3@ 60%, 1 x 3@ 70%, 1 x 3@ 80%, 2 x 3@ 95%
- Saturday - 1 x 3@ 65%, 1 x 3@ 75%, 1 x 3@ 85%, 4 x 3@ 95%
Week 12
- Monday - 1 x 3@ 70%, 1 x 4@ 80%, 5 x 5@ 90%
- Wednesday - 1 x 3@ 70%, 1 x 3@ 80%, 4 x 3@ 95%
- Saturday - 1 x 3@ 75%, 1 x 4@ 90%, 3 x 4@ 80%
Week 13 - Tapering off
By this point you'll be absolutely sick of squats, but if you've done all the reps up to this point then it's pretty certain that you'll set a new personal best very soon. You'll spend Monday through Saturday resting and just sprinkle in a light training session before trying a new max weight on Sunday. If you are an experienced trainee with excellent recovery skills and a penchant for masochism, then you can also follow the Smolov plan for the final week:
- Monday - 1 x 3@ 70%, 1 x 3@ 80%, 2 x 5@ 90%, 3 x 4@ 95%
- Wednesday - 1 x 4@ 75%, 4 x 4@ 85%
- Sunday - maximum attempt
However, it is best to rest as you have pushed your body to its limits over the previous 4 weeks. This means that week 13 should look like this:
- Wednesday - 1 x 4@ 75%, 1 x 5@ 85%
- Sunday - maximum attempt

If you want to lose fat (not muscle) fast without having to do hours of cardio every week, then high-intensity interval training could be just the thing for you.
Most of us learned at a young age that promises of "more for less" are usually empty promises. This is especially true when we talk about fat loss. If we believed dubious supplement companies, we would simply have to take their pills and powders to get hard and defined in no time.
Unfortunately, that's not how it works. No supplement can give you the body you want. In truth, most supplements can't even help you develop the body you want - they're completely worthless.
And half-baked exercise gurus tell us that all we need to do to get the look of a Greek statue is to spend a few hours a week doing their workouts.
Well, that's not true either. Achieving great shape may not be as complicated as many people think, but it does require you to do a lot of little things right, which include your calorie intake, proper macronutrient balance, progressive overload, proper training frequency and more.
"7 minute workouts" and fancy fad diets won't get you there.
If you've heard anything about high-intensity interval training - HIIT for short - then you've probably heard a similar story: that it has almost magical fat-burning powers - that you only need to do a few minutes of HIIT a day and you'll see your fat just melt away.
Well, that's not true either. HIIT is not the alpha and omega of fat loss...but it can be a powerful fat loss tool if you know how to use it properly. And that's exactly what we're going to talk about in this article:
- What is HIIT - and what isn't it?
- Why is it great for fat loss?
- Why is it superior to cardio training with moderate, consistent intensity for optimizing body composition?
- How to do it properly?
By the end of the article, you'll know how to get the most out of your fat loss efforts.
What is HIIT - and what is it not?
High-intensity interval training - also known as HIIT - is a style of training in which you alternate between periods of maximum effort and periods of low effort.
The high-intensity intervals - where you try to give it your all - push your body to its metabolic limits and the low-intensity phases allow you to recover.
You probably already knew this, but here are some more specific questions to answer:
- How intense do the high-intensity intervals need to be?
- How hard should you push yourself and for how long?
- How exactly do the rest intervals work?
- How long should your HIIT training sessions be?
- How often should you do them?
Basically, the question is how to get the most out of your HIIT workouts and your training program as a whole. Well, let's find out...
How intense should your high-intensity intervals be?
If you look at scientific research on high-intensity interval training, you'll find a lot of talk about something called VO2max. Your body's VO2max is a measure of the maximum volume of oxygen it can use and this volume is a primary determinant of your endurance.
This is relevant to HIIT for the following reasons:
Studies show that you need to reach 80 to 100% of your VO2max during high-intensity intervals to reap most of the benefits of HIIT training (1).
That's nice to know, but not particularly practical because it's hard to estimate your VO2max during training. There are simply no reliable indicators that you can use to accurately estimate your VO2max.
Fortunately, you can also work with a useful measure: the Vmax. Simply put, you have reached a Vmax level of exertion when you feel that you cannot inhale as much air as your body wants (if you can carry on a conversation while exercising, then you have not yet reached this point.
For most people, this is 90% of maximum effort.
1. your goal during high-intensity phases is to reach and maintain your Vmax.
To do this, you need to move fast and long enough to get out of breath and you need to maintain this speed for a while. As you can imagine, this means hard work - think sprinting instead of jogging.
2. your goal during HIIT workouts is to repeatedly reach and maintain this Vmax level of effort
This may seem obvious, but it's important to keep in mind that the total amount of time you spend at a Vmax level of effort determines the overall effectiveness of the HIIT training session (2).
In other words, a HIIT session that totals one minute of exercise at a Vmax level will be far less effective than a session that adds up to several minutes at that level.
Fortunately, this is simply a question of planning your training sessions correctly and not something you need to worry about during training. We will go into this in more detail shortly.
So that's the 'basics' of HIIT.
Next, let's take a look at why you should choose this type of training over lighter, less stressful forms of cardio.
High-intensity interval training and fat burning
Most cardio machines have pretty good graphic guides that recommend you keep your heart rate in the mid "fat burning zone". If you do this, they claim, you should maximize the amount of fat (compared to the amount of carbohydrates) you burn.
Well, there is a grain of truth in this statement. You burn both fat and carbohydrates while you exercise, and the ratios vary with the intensity of the workout. Scientific research shows that as the intensity of exercise increases, the body relies more and more on carbohydrates and less and less on fat as an energy source.
This is the reason why low-intensity activities such as walking rely mainly on fat stores, while high-intensity sprints draw more heavily on carbohydrate (glycogen) stores. These are also the main reasons why many people think that cardio training at a constant, low intensity is best for fat loss.
However, numerous studies show otherwise (3 - 6). Specifically, these studies show that high-intensity cardio workouts result in greater fat loss over time than longer, lower-intensity cardio workouts.
Why is this?
Well, let's start with the obvious: the total amount of calories burned during exercise.
High-intensity exercise can burn a lot more calories than low-intensity exercise, and since fat loss is dictated by energy balance, the benefit of this should be obvious. Let's say you jog several times a week and burn 200 kcal per session, of which 100 kcal comes from fat stores. If you combine this with a suitable calorie deficit, these workouts will help you get leaner faster.
However, high-intensity workouts of the same duration would be better, burning say 400 kcal per workout, of which 150 kcal comes from fat stores. Regardless of diet, the workouts that burn the most energy will result in the greatest fat loss.
However, energy expenditure during exercise alone does not fully explain why high-intensity interval training is better for fat loss. A study conducted at the University of Western Ontario gives us an indication of how much more effective this type of training really is (7).
The authors of the study had 10 men and 10 women train three times a week, with one group doing 4 to 6 30-second sprints on the treadmill (with 4 to 6 minutes rest between sprints) and the other group doing 30 to 60 minutes of cardio training at a moderate, consistent intensity (running on the treadmill in the "magic fat loss zone" at 65% of VO2max).
The result? After 6 weeks of training, the subjects who completed the intervals had lost more fat.
Yes, 4 to 6 30-second sprints burn more fat than 60 minutes of walking on an incline treadmill.
The exact mechanisms underlying the superiority of HIIT are not yet fully understood, but scientists have already isolated a few factors (8):
- An increased metabolic rate at rest for up to 24 hours after exercise
- Improved insulin sensitivity of the muscles
- Higher levels of fat oxidation in the muscles
- Significant spikes in growth hormone levels (which aid fat loss) and catecholamines (chemicals your body produces to mobilize stored fat for burning)
- A suppression of appetite after exercise
- And much more...
The science is clear: if your goal is to burn as much fat in as little time as possible, HIIT is the workout of choice.
High-intensity interval training and your muscles
In the minds of most strength athletes, cardio training and muscle building are two opposing things. You can either have one or the other. There is some truth to this, but it is an oversimplification.
For example, scientific research has shown that a combination of strength and endurance training can hinder your strength and muscle gains compared to strength training alone (9). Studies have also shown that the longer your cardio training sessions are, the more your strength and muscle gains are hindered by cardio training (10).
However, this does not mean that cardio training directly impairs muscle growth - which is not the case. Too much cardio training can do this.
The right amount of cardio training can even accelerate muscle growth. But what is the right amount? Well, there are two factors you need to consider:
- The duration of each workout
- The total amount of cardio you do per week
And if your goal is to optimize your body composition (which requires progress in the weight room), then you need to keep your individual cardio workouts short and your total weekly cardio time relatively low.
Only HIIT allows you to meet these criteria while burning significant amounts of fat.
How to create an effective HIIT training program
So there's a good chance you could use some HIIT in your life. Well, there are 5 things you should consider when creating a HIIT program:
- The type of cardio workout.
- The length of the workouts.
- The frequency of the workouts
- The duration and intensity of the high-intensity intervals.
- The duration and intensity of the low-intensity intervals.
Let's look at these points separately.
The best types of HIIT cardio
HIIT principles can be applied to any type of cardio workout, but some forms are more practical (and effective) than others. In general, the three best types are as follows:
- Cycling
- Rowing
- Sprinting
Cycling and rowing are my favorites because sprinting is hard on the legs and can interfere with deadlift and squat workouts.
The reason I prefer these three forms over other forms of cardio training is because scientific studies show that the type of cardio training you do has a significant impact on your ability to build strength and muscle through weight training (10).
In short, the following applies: The more a cardio exercise mimics the exercise used to build muscle - such as squats or barbell rowing - the less it will hinder strength and muscle gains.
This makes sense, because the important part of building strength is simply practicing a movement pattern repeatedly (the more times you perform a movement, the better you get at performing that movement).
However, if you can't cycle, row or sprint, then don't shy away from other forms of cardio training such as swimming, jumping rope, boxing or whatever. These won't make your muscles shrink either.
To reiterate - the biggest mistake with cardio training is doing too much of it.
How intense should your intervals be?
The goal with HIIT is to train fast and hard - not slow and hard. This means that if you're using a machine like an ergometer or rowing machine, you need enough resistance to work against, but that resistance shouldn't be so high that the exercise becomes resistance training.
This is because the primary difference between high and low intensity intervals should be the speed and not the resistance used. This means that you should increase and decrease the resistance, but not nearly as much as you increase and decrease your speed.
As you already know, the key factor that determines the effectiveness of a HIIT training session is the total amount of time you spend at a Vmax level of effort. If you spend too little time at this level, it is not a true HIIT training session and if you spend too much time at this intensity level, you will burn out.
You will spend maximum time at Vmax level if you reach this level as quickly as possible during your sprints. This means that you should not increase the intensity slowly, but give it your all immediately during each sprint.
As for the duration of the high-intensity intervals, 50 to 60% of Tmax is sufficient if your goal is to burn fat and improve your metabolic health. Tmax is simply the amount of time you can maintain your Vmax speed before you have to stop.
So, for example, if you can sprint for 3 minutes at your Vmax on the bike before your heart feels like it's going to explode, then your Tmax is 3 minutes. So your high-intensity intervals should be between 90 and 120 seconds long (and yes, that's hard).
For your intervals, you can either test your Tmax (all you need is a stopwatch) or if you're new to HIIT, start with 30-second high-intensity intervals.
Your HIIT workouts should get progressively harder
The more HIIT workouts you do, the more your Tmax will increase. This means that you will also need to increase the duration of your high-intensity intervals if you want to keep your training maximally effective. As you can imagine, these workouts can get pretty intense for experienced athletes.
In three HIIT studies conducted with highly trained cyclists, the high-intensity intervals were 5 minutes long (and increased the athletes' performance) (11-13). However, other studies conducted with endurance athletes found that 2 and 1 minute intervals were not sufficient to improve performance (14, 15).
How "restful" should the recovery periods be?
There are 2 ways to make your HIIT training harder:
- Increase the length of your high-intensity intervals.
- Reduce the length of your rest intervals.
I generally recommend working on increasing the length of your high-intensity intervals first until they are in the 50-60% of your Tmax range. This will ensure that you are performing true HIIT workouts.
Once you have achieved this, it is up to you how you proceed.
I think it's reasonable to work your rest intervals down to a 1:1 ratio with the high intensity phases (e.g. 90 seconds of high intensity work followed by 90 seconds of rest) and then slowly increase the duration of the high intensity intervals and the low intensity intervals while maintaining the 1:1 ratio.
For example, let's say you start your HIIT workout with 30 seconds of high-intensity intervals followed by 60 seconds of rest intervals (1:2 ratio). As you progress, you get an idea of your Tmax and work up to the 50 to 60% range for your high-intensity intervals, which could be 60 seconds. You train at this level and maintain the 1:2 ratio of high to low intensity (120 second rest intervals).
Over time, you get the feeling that you can push yourself harder and keep the 60 second high intensity intervals while you start to shorten your rest intervals, starting with 90 seconds (1:1.5 ratio).
Eventually your body will adapt to this and you will be able to reduce the rest intervals to 60 seconds (1:1 ratio) and when this is no longer challenging enough, you will start to extend both the high-intensity intervals and the low-intensity intervals to 90 seconds. (And then continue in this way).
You should always be aware that your rest intervals serve as active recovery, which means that you keep moving and don't come to a standstill. Studies have shown that active recovery - as opposed to passive recovery - is beneficial when it comes to reaching your Vmax during the high-intensity phases and forcing the adaptive response we're after (16).
How long should your HIIT workouts be?
The great thing about HIIT is that you get a lot out of what feels like very little. There's no more efficient way to use cardio to drive fat loss and improve fitness.
The big downside, however, is that HIIT can be quite stressful for your body, which means you shouldn't overdo it. Do the following and you will be in the green zone:
- Start your training sessions with 2 to 3 minutes of low intensity warm-up
- Perform 20 to 30 minutes of HIIT training
- Perform 2 to 3 minutes of cool-down training.
There is simply no need to do longer HIIT workouts as long as the focus is on fat loss and not on increasing performance. If you feel that you need more HIIT to lose fat efficiently, then your diet is probably far from optimal.
How often should you do HIIT workouts?
The total amount of HIIT training you do per week will depend on your current goals and the rest of the training you are doing. If you are looking to lose fat fast, then you need no more than 4 to 7 hours of training per week and ideally you should do more resistance training than cardio.
In my training and diet programs, I only recommend 3 to 5 hours of training with weights and 1 to 2 hours of HIIT cardio per week. This way you lose fat instead of muscle and maintain a healthy metabolism.
